I installed the Kaiser DLL patch on my tilt and now after the reboot it goes to owner information screen then goes black. Then green and blue lights at the top flash but I can't get it to do anything. If I reset it, I have the same result.
I was able to enter bootloader and reflash the rom. Held down camera button and used the stylus to push the little reset button next to usb port. Then ran rom updater as normal
